In 1703 a baker's apprentice named Thomas Rich, working a few streets away on Ludgate Hill, decided to make his fiancee a wedding cake that would look like something other than a flat round cake. He looked up. Across the rooftops rose the new spire of St Bride's Church on Fleet Street, then only a year or two finished: an obelisk of stone in four diminishing octagonal stages, the tallest church steeple Sir Christopher Wren ever designed except for St Paul's itself. Rich copied its shape into icing. The tiered wedding cake has been with us ever since. The church kept its spire. The bakers kept the model.</p>

In 1500 Wynkyn de Worde, William Caxton's apprentice and the man who effectively founded English commercial printing, set up his press in a building next door to St Bride's. In the late 1580s, Eleanor White, daughter of the artist and governor John White, was married in St Bride's to the tiler and bricklayer Ananias Dare.       <content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Photo credit Chris Downer, CC BY-SA 2.0. In 1665 the Great Plague killed 238 St Bride's parishioners in a single week. The following year the Great Fire destroyed the medieval church entirely along with most of the surrounding city. Today the crypt is open to the public as the Museum of Fleet Street, displaying Roman coins, medieval glass, and the foundations of seven earlier churches stacked one above the next.
